South Duben Wind Power Project is a 55MW onshore wind power project. It is located in Brandenburg, Germany. According to GlobalData, who tracks and profiles over 170,000 power plants worldwide, the project is currently active. It has been developed in multiple phases. Description

The project was developed by Umweltgerechte Kraftanlagen and Vattenfall. Commerz Real, Umweltgerechte Kraftanlagen and Vattenfall are currently owning the project.

The South Duben Wind Power Project (South Duben Wind Power Project I), has 139m high towers.

The South Duben Wind Power Project (South Duben Wind Power Project II), has 139m high towers.

Development status

The project is currently active. The project got commissioned in December 2015.

Contractors involved

GE Renewable Energy was selected as the turbine supplier for the wind power project. The project consists of 20 units of GE 2.75-120 turbines, each with 2.75MW nameplate capacity.

GE Renewable Energy is the O&M contractor for the wind power project for a period of 15 years.

About Umweltgerechte Kraftanlagen

Umweltgerechte Kraftanlagen GmbH & Co KG (UKA) is a renewable energy company that builds, develops and operates wind farms. The company provides services such as wind farm planning, wind farms operations and management, wind measurement, site securing, exploration and site analysis, wind farm configuration, project acquisition, and construction and repowering services. It also provides operation and maintenance, implementation, project management and development, and technical support services, among others. UKA’s wind farms include Lausitz, Uebigau, Werder, Langenrieth, Moglenz, and Langenrieth, among others. The company offers its services to energy suppliers, public utility companies, investment companies, and infrastructure companies. UKG is headquartered in Meissen, Germany.

About Vattenfall

Vattenfall AB (Vattenfall) is a state-owned energy company that generates, distributes and sells electricity and heat. The company also conducts gas and energy trading sales. Vattenfall generates power through various sources of energy including wind, nuclear, hydro, natural gas, solar, coal, biomass and waste and produces and distributes district heating and supplies to households and industries in metropolitan areas. In addition, the company provides energy services such as battery storage, network services, charging solutions for electric vehicles, heat pumps, solar panels and smart meters. It serves households, businesses, electricity and gas customers. The company has its presence in Denmark, Finland, Germany, the Netherlands and the UK among others. Vattenfall is headquartered in Solna, Stockholm, Sweden.
